What are Winter Tyres 165/45 R17?
Winter tyres 165/45 R17 are tyres with a tread pattern specifically designed for use in winter weather conditions. They are made from a softer rubber compound that remains flexible at low temperatures, providing better grip and traction on snow and ice. The 165/45 R17 designation refers to the tyre size, with 165mm width, 45% aspect ratio, and 17-inch diameter.

When to Use Winter Tyres 165/45 R17?
Winter tyres 165/45 R17 are designed to be used in temperatures below 7°C (45°F) and in winter weather conditions such as snow, ice, and slush. It is recommended to switch to winter tyres when the temperature drops below this threshold and revert to summer tyres when the temperature rises above it.
